
Senior Software Engineer, Backend
MetaWealth™
full-time
Posted on:
Location Type: Remote
Location: Romania
Visit company websiteExplore more
Job Level
About the role
- Understand and own the business domain and challenges we’re faced with
- Create *optimal* domain driven architecture that will balance robustness and maintainability with the simplicity a start-up needs when accelerating
- Build resilient microservices and APIs, fast.
- Create or contribute to our automated deployment pipeline and observability setup
- Develop, test and deploy secure and maintainable code, heavily assisted by AI
- Monitor production backend systems to ensure stability and performance
- Closely work with and inspire your peers (including front-end and blockchain engineers), product team and business team
Requirements
- 4+ years of building high-concurrency systems and APIs with GoLang (preferred) or NodeJS, using microservices and event-driven architecture.
- Hands-on experience with AWS services such as Lambda, Congnito, Redis, SQS etc
- Proficiency with relational and NoSQL databases (PostgreSQL, DynamoDB)
- Experience writing unit tests, load tests and other automated tests
- Great at debugging production issues by assumption/validation, data extraction and analysis
- Previous experience with Docker, K8s, GitHub Actions, Terraform
- Ownership, speed, curiosity, result-driven, entrepreneurial mindset
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
GoLangNodeJSmicroservicesevent-driven architectureAWSPostgreSQLDynamoDBunit testsload testsautomated tests
Soft Skills
ownershipspeedcuriosityresult-drivenentrepreneurial mindset